Transaction aa625bd5d0b61580327b1415a489e08394998014cd32d61ce8352e1f60ea73c2
1 Input
2 Outputs
- aa625bd5d0b61580327b1415a489e08394998014cd32d61ce8352e1f60ea73c2:0
- aa625bd5d0b61580327b1415a489e08394998014cd32d61ce8352e1f60ea73c2:1
value 708562
address 1D4wYYAXyCrXh6UXh7DNzYPfH2vvmXgx9m
value 7682427
address 1BLaFPWSe86bW53jn9zEFHgtXGGX4fYRya